2012-12-03 2 views
0

보고서 뷰어에 표시되는 보고서가 있습니다. 보고서를 내보내고 내보낼 데이터를 텍스트가 아닌 숫자로 표시되도록 설정할 수있게하고 싶습니다.보고서 뷰어가 Excel로 내보내고 데이터를 텍스트 대신 숫자로 내보낼 수 있습니까?

이 방법이 있습니까? 이 번호는 내가 그것을 의심 할 수출에 대신 '일반'의 ''로 엑셀 포맷 할 수있는 행/열을 의미하는 경우

답변

1

. 그 이유는 보고서가 데이터 유형을 저장하지 않기 때문입니다. 디자이너는 (보고서 정의의 태그 : 보고서 디자이너는 모두 보고서 디자이너의 태그이므로 보고서로드에 지장을주지 않으면 서 삭제할 수 있습니다.) 따라서 Excel은 실제로 숫자로 서식을 지정했는지 여부를 알 수있는 방법이 없습니다.

매크로를 사용하여이 문제를 해결할 수있는 방법이 있다고 생각합니다. 그러나 단순화를 위해 나는 그것이 가능하지 않다는 것을 확신합니다.

(나는 주석으로이 게시 한 것이지만, 어떤 이유로 당신의 의견을 게시하려면 (50) 대표가 필요?) 귀하의 의견

+0

감사합니다, 나는 그것을 알아낼 수 있었고 이제 사용자에 대한 havn't는 정말 쉽습니다 Excel에서 숫자로 변환 할 것이다 그냥 프로그래밍 방식으로 할려고 했으므로 사용자가하지 않아도됩니다. – Telecaster

+0

예, 저 자신과 같은 것들에 대해 많은 노력을해야합니다. 대화 형 정렬은 AsyncRender = "false"와 함께 작동하지 않으므로 정렬 작업을 수행하면 실제 불량 일 것입니다. 내가 틀렸다고 누군가가 대답하기를 바라지 만, 보고서 스키마를보고 배웠던 것에서는 수동으로하고 rdlc 파일에서 RD 태그를 사용하지 않는 한 방법이 있다는 것을 매우 의아하게 생각합니다. – Shelby115

+0

나는 당신이 무엇을 의미 하는지를 잘 모르겠다. 그렇지 않으면 나는 도움을 얻을 것이다. 데이터 테이블을 정렬하는 것에 대해 이야기하고 있다면 LINQ를 사용하여 보고서의 테이블에 들어가기 전에 정렬 (asc, dec ...) 할 수 있습니다. – Telecaster